Why Social Media Works in Dallas Real Estate

Dallas–Fort Worth buyers spend more than 2.5 hours daily on social platforms. Most start their home search on mobile before contacting an agent. A strong social campaign puts your listing in front of those buyers first—before they even hit Zillow.

Advantages:

  • Fast exposure to in-market buyers.

  • More engagement for photo and video tours.

  • Share ability among local networks.

  • Easy tracking of clicks, saves, and inquiries.

Social platforms act as your digital open house—running 24/7 across the DFW metro.

Paid Advertising: The Fast Track to Serious Buyers

Organic reach is valuable—but targeted ads turn awareness into showings.
With $100–$300 in ad spend, you can target buyers by:

  • Zip code (DeSoto, Cedar Hill, Mansfield, Frisco)

  • Age and family status (first-time or move-up buyers)

  • Recent mortgage and real-estate interest activity

Facebook and Instagram ads must run through a housing-compliant campaign (no demographic exclusion, fair-housing safe language). Always use your licensed brokerage account and include required disclosures.

Visuals That Sell

  • Professional photography: Bright, wide-angle, natural light.

  • Vertical videos: For Reels and TikTok (1080×1920).

  • Drone footage: Highlight yard size, roof condition, and neighborhood amenities.

  • Captions and text overlays: Include price, city, and call to action.

Automation & Timing

Post across multiple platforms within 24 hours of MLS activation:

  1. MLS → Syndicate listing.

  2. Social video → Instagram Reel + TikTok + Facebook.

  3. Paid ad → Launch within 48 hours.

  4. Email & SMS → Link to your video tour and booking page.

Use tools like Go High Level or Meta Business Suite to automate scheduling and reporting.

Compliance Checklist

✅ Display brokerage name (“Refind Realty DFW”).
✅ Include your license number in ad footers where required.
✅ Use Fair Housing–safe phrasing (“family-friendly area” → “close to parks and schools”).
✅ Disclose incentives clearly (no misleading claims).

Following these rules keeps every campaign TREC, RESPA, and Fair Housing compliant.
